在当今数字化办公与远程协作日益普及的背景下,虚拟私人网络(VPN)已成为企业安全访问内网资源、个人保护隐私数据的核心工具,许多用户在使用过程中常遇到延迟高、带宽不足、连接不稳定等问题,严重影响工作效率和用户体验,作为网络工程师,我将从协议优化、硬件配置、路由策略及QoS管理等多个维度,系统性地探讨如何实现VPN性能的全面提升。
协议选择是影响VPN性能的关键因素,常见的IPSec、OpenVPN、WireGuard等协议各有优劣,传统IPSec虽然安全性高,但加密解密开销大,尤其在低端设备上表现不佳;OpenVPN基于SSL/TLS,兼容性强但CPU消耗较高;而WireGuard凭借极简代码和现代加密算法(如ChaCha20-Poly1305),在同等硬件条件下通常能提供更高的吞吐量和更低的延迟,在条件允许的情况下,优先部署WireGuard协议可显著提升性能。
服务器端的硬件配置不容忽视,VPN网关若部署在性能不足的物理机或虚拟机上,极易成为瓶颈,建议使用具备多核CPU、高速SSD存储和万兆网卡的专用服务器,并合理分配资源,启用硬件加速(如Intel QuickAssist Technology)可大幅提升加密运算效率,采用负载均衡技术(如LVS或HAProxy)分担多用户并发请求,避免单点过载。
第三,网络拓扑设计直接影响数据传输路径,若客户端与服务器位于不同地理区域,应优先选择就近的接入节点,减少跨洋传输带来的延迟,结合CDN技术将静态资源缓存至边缘节点,可降低主干链路压力,对于企业级部署,还可引入SD-WAN方案,智能调度流量走最优路径,动态避开拥塞链路。
第四,服务质量(QoS)策略的合理配置至关重要,通过设置DSCP标记或使用Linux tc命令对关键业务流(如VoIP、视频会议)优先处理,确保低延迟场景下的稳定体验,限制非必要后台流量(如自动更新、文件同步)的带宽占用,防止其挤占核心应用资源。
持续监控与调优不可少,利用Zabbix、Prometheus等工具实时采集CPU、内存、网络吞吐等指标,结合日志分析定位异常行为,定期进行压力测试(如iperf3模拟多并发连接),验证优化效果并及时调整参数。
VPN性能优化是一项系统工程,需结合协议特性、硬件能力、网络架构与运维策略协同改进,只有深入理解每一环节的交互逻辑,才能构建高效、稳定、安全的远程接入体系。







